Seikkyi Kanaungto Township
Village
Seikkyi Kanaungto Township is located on the southwestern bank of Yangon river across from downtown Yangon, Myanmar. It is the only township fully under the Yangon City Development Committee administration to be south of the Yangon River.

Ahlon Township
Suburb
Photo: Ericwinny,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Ahlone Township is located in the western part of Yangon. The township comprises eleven wards, and shares borders with Sanchaung township and Kyimyindaing township in the north, the Yangon river in the west, Dagon township in the east, and Lanmadaw township in the south.
